Understanding the Dean’s Honor List UCLA: A Mark of Academic Distinction
The dean's honor list ucla is a quarterly recognition awarded to undergraduate students who demonstrate exceptional academic achievement. Unlike high school honor rolls, which might be based on a static GPA, the criteria at UCLA are dynamic and vary depending on which specific college or school you are enrolled in.
For many students, the primary motivation for making the dean's honor list ucla is the validation of their effort. UCLA is known for its rigorous grading scales and challenging curriculum. Securing a spot on this list signifies that you are performing at the top of your peer group, often within the top 8% to 10% of your respective college for that specific quarter.
It is important to note that this is a quarterly honor. This means that students have a fresh opportunity every ten weeks to achieve this distinction. It provides a consistent incentive to maintain high standards throughout the academic year, rather than just focusing on an end-of-year cumulative total.
Current Requirements for the Dean’s Honor List UCLA Across Different Colleges
Because UCLA is composed of several distinct undergraduate colleges and professional schools, the requirements for the dean's honor list ucla are not universal. Each school sets its own benchmarks based on the performance of its specific student body and the nature of its curriculum.
The College of Letters and Science
As the largest undergraduate division at UCLA, the College of Letters and Science has a standardized process for the dean's honor list ucla. To qualify, students generally must meet two main criteria:
Unit Load: You must complete at least 12 graded units during the quarter. Courses taken on a Pass/No Pass basis do not count toward this 12-unit minimum.GPA Benchmark: You must achieve a grade point average that places you in the top 8% of students for that quarter. While the specific number fluctuates, it typically requires a GPA of 3.75 or higher.
Samueli School of Engineering
The Henry Samueli School of Engineering and Applied Science has its own set of rigorous standards. Given the technical nature of the coursework, the dean's honor list ucla in this school is highly sought after by recruiters in the tech and aerospace industries.
Students must complete 12 graded units or more.The GPA requirement is typically a fixed 3.70 or higher for the quarter, though students should always check the latest school-specific handbooks for minor annual adjustments.
School of the Arts and Architecture and The Herb Alpert School of Music
In the creative arts, academic excellence is paired with technical mastery. For these schools, the dean's honor list ucla usually requires:
A minimum of 15 units in some cases, or 12 graded units depending on the specific program.A quarterly GPA of 3.8 or higher, reflecting the high level of performance expected in these highly selective programs.

How to Verify Your Status on the Dean’s Honor List UCLA
One of the most common questions students ask is: "How do I know if I made it?" The process is largely automated, but it requires students to be proactive in checking their records.
The Notation on Transcripts: The most official way to verify your status is through your official UCLA transcript. After the grades for a quarter are finalized and processed (usually a few weeks after finals week), a notation will appear under the specific quarter indicating "Dean's Honor List."
MyUCLA Notifications: Students can also check their status via the MyUCLA portal. Under the "Classes" or "Academics" tab, you can view your grade report. If you have met the criteria for the dean's honor list ucla, it is often noted in your term summary.
Commencement and Awards: While the list is quarterly, your cumulative performance—including how many times you achieved the dean's honor list ucla—can impact your standing for departmental honors and graduation awards. It is wise to keep a personal record of the quarters you achieved this honor for your own portfolio.
Dean’s Honor List UCLA vs. Latin Honors: Understanding the Difference
It is crucial to distinguish between the dean's honor list ucla and Latin Honors (Summa Cum Laude, Magna Cum Laude, and Cum Laude).
Quarterly vs. Cumulative: The dean's honor list ucla is a quarterly recognition based on your performance in a single 10-week period. Latin Honors are awarded at graduation based on your entire cumulative GPA across all years at UCLA.Criteria: You can make the dean's honor list ucla several times but potentially miss out on Latin Honors if your GPA was lower in earlier years. Conversely, you might never make the quarterly list but still graduate with Latin Honors if you maintain a very consistent, high-average GPA throughout your college career.Transcript Impact: Both appear on the transcript, but Latin Honors are permanently etched into your degree and diploma, whereas the dean's honor list ucla remains a series of quarterly accolades within your academic history.
Strategic Tips for Achieving the Dean’s Honor List UCLA
Reaching the dean's honor list ucla requires more than just intelligence; it requires a strategy. Here are a few ways students can optimize their chances:
Balance Your Course Load: Try to mix highly demanding major requirements with elective courses that pique your interest. Taking four high-intensity STEM classes simultaneously makes it much harder to maintain the GPA required for the dean's honor list ucla.
Monitor the 12-Unit Rule: Many students accidentally disqualify themselves by dropping a class or switching to Pass/No Pass late in the quarter, falling below the 12 graded unit threshold. Always ensure your "Letter Grade" units remain at 12 or above.
Utilize Academic Resources: UCLA offers extensive tutoring through the Student Learning Center and departmental resources. Engaging with these early in the quarter can be the difference between a 'B+' and the 'A' you need to secure your spot on the list.
Connect with Academic Advisors: If you are close to the cutoff, speak with your department advisor. They can provide clarity on the specific GPA targets for your college, as these can shift slightly based on the overall performance of the student body.
